Since this morning’s rally, stocks have reversed course with the S&P and Nasdaq erasing gains while the Dow is still on track to close with modest gains. Markets were up behind renewed global trade optimism with developments in both U.S-China and China-Hong Kong tensions. Talks between the U.S. and China are scheduled for early October while China has moved forward with stimulus plans following the revolts in Hong Kong. The latest data from China shows a decrease in exports in the month of August while several key U.S. economic reports are due this week. Look out for producer price index and wholesale inventories to release on Wednesday; core CPI, Federal budget, and consumer price index on Thursday. Also key this week will be the European Central Bank policy meeting in which many expect an interest rate cut similar to the one we saw from the U.S. Federal Reserve’s last meeting. Next week, Fed members will meet for the FOMC for a two-day meeting.

Note: The Vector column calculates the change of the Forecasted Average Price for the next trading session relative to the average of actual prices for the last trading session. The column shows expected average price movement “Up or Down”, in percent. Trend traders should trade along the predicted direction of the Vector. The higher the value of the Vector the higher its momentum.
